WebFeb 3, 2016 · Wisconsin-based start-up Tasso recently introduced Hemolink, a platform that uses suction to withdraw a small blood sample. The device — which was partially funded by Defense Advanced Research Projects Agency (DARPA) — can be self-administered at home and potentially sent to through the mail to a lab for analysis.
